Dreame Unveils Unified Smart-Home Ecosystem at CES 2026

The company positions its broad demos as a step toward a connected‑home strategy ahead of a Jan. 9 global launch.

Overview

  • In Las Vegas, Dreame showcased an AI-powered whole-home platform, presenting more than 20 new products under its “All Dreams in One Dreame” vision as part of a 150‑item exhibit.
  • The X60 Max Ultra Complete robot vacuum is 3.3 inches tall with retractable 3DoF sensors said to recognize over 280 obstacles and uses climbing legs to traverse small steps.
  • The Leaptic Cube modular action camera records in 8K, features a detachable magnetic lens module, and includes dual displays that allow adjustments without losing the live preview.
  • Wearables and appliances on display included an AI Smart Ring that tracks sleep, heart rate and EKG with a claimed seven‑day battery life, plus a refrigerator that dispenses on‑demand sparkling water.
  • Dreame also displayed the Kosmera Nebula 1 concept car rated at 1,399 kW of combined output, with many showcased features presented as demo-stage claims ahead of the Jan. 9 event.
